LECTURES

2/27 Western Psychiatric Institute and Clinic (WPIC), Department of Psychiatry, the Mental Health Clinical Research Center for the Study of Affective Disorders, the University of Pittsburgh School of Medicine, and the Center for Continuing Education in the Health Sciences will sponsor the WPIC Research Series: Meet the PI, with a lecture by Michael E. Thase, M.D. titled "Psychobiology of Relapse, Recovery, and Recurrence Following CBT." WPIC Auditorium, 3811 O'Hara Street, 2nd Floor, 10:30 a.m. - noon. Free admission. For more information, call 624-0750.

EXHIBIT

2/4 - 2/27 Pitt's University Art Gallery will feature the "Studio Arts Department Faculty Show." The gallery is located in the rear of the Frick Fine Arts Building, Schenley Drive. Regular Gallery hours are Monday - Friday 10 a.m. to 4 p.m.; closed weekends. Free admission. For more information, call 648-2423.
